CardVal is a DLL that allows developers to easily include credit card validation/identification in their applications. CardVal is easy to use, requiring only one line of code to validate a credit card. CardVal also has a low filesize (just 32kb), minimizing the impact upon your software's installation size. CardVal can validate the following types of credit cards:
- VISA - Mastercard - Eurocard - American Express - Diners Club - Carte Blanche - Discover - enRoute - JCB
CardVal can be used with any programming language that supports COM. E.g.: VBScript, JavaScript, Visual Basic (Versions 4 and above), VBA (Word, Excel, Access etc.), Visual C++, Borland C++, Delphi, Power Builder, Java, ASP and more.
Here is an example piece of Visual Basic code that will do a simple validation check on a VISA card:
Dim CardVal As CardValTrial.Validator Set CardVal = New CardValTrial.Validator Result = CardVal.CheckCC(\"4111-1111-1111-1111\", \"V\") If Result 0 Then MsgBox \"Credit Card Not Valid!\"
CardVal can also perform much more complex validation, and is capable of returning the following results (including combinations of them): - Card is Valid - Card Number Does Not Match Specified Card Type - Card Number Length is Invalid - Card Checksum Failed (Main Validation) - Unknown Card Type

CardVal 1.00 was released by GeniusTECH Solutions on Tuesday 03 December 2002. Its known requirements are : COM compliant programming language..
CardVal will run on Windows 95, Windows 98, Windows Me, Windows 2000, Windows NT and Windows XP.
